Fire Glass UK Ltd

Fire Glass UK Ltd is one of the UK’s leading manufacturers, suppliers, and glaziers of fire and acoustic glass, and is looking to appoint a Glass operative at their Bristol branch.

Are you skilled, hands-on, and passionate about quality workmanship? Join our team as a Glass Operative, where you'll play a key role in producing high-quality glass products in a fast-paced manufacturing environment.

TASKS

  • Operate glass cutting and processing machinery safely and efficiently.
  • Cut and shape glass and mirrors to precise specifications using measuring and cutting tools.
  • Read patterns, drawings, and technical specifications to ensure accurate production.
  • Inspect glass for defects and maximise material usage.
  • Operate toughening furnaces and monitor production processes, making adjustments where required.
  • Maintain stock records, including glass batches and off-cuts.
  • Ensure all work meets quality standards and customer requirements.
  • Follow Health & Safety procedures and company policies at all times.
  • Contribute to a clean, safe, and organised working environment.
  • Undertake other duties appropriate to the role as required.

If you're reliable, detail-oriented, and looking to build your career with a successful and growing company, we'd love to hear from you.

REQUIREMENTS

  • Previous experience working within the glass manufacturing or processing industry.
  • Strong understanding of glass production techniques and processes.
  • Ability to read and follow instructions, solve problems, and work accurately under pressure.
  • A "right first time" approach with a strong focus on quality, productivity, and customer satisfaction.
  • Ability to work independently while contributing effectively as part of a team.
  • Good communication skills and a positive, can-do attitude.
  • Experience carrying out quality checks to ensure products meet required standards.
  • Strong commitment to Health & Safety, particularly when handling glass materials.
  • Commitment to equality, diversity, and inclusion in the workplace.

DESIRABLE

  • Experience operating CNC machinery.
  • NVQ Level 2 qualification (or equivalent)

What you will get in return

  • Competitive starting salary based on experience
  • Referral, long service & employee bonus schemes
  • Birthday leave
  • Free on-site parking
  • Premium overtime rates available
  • PPE and workwear provided.
